Walmart Sells Bonobos for Roughly 75% Discount Despite Growth Efforts
- Walmart originally acquired menswear brand Bonobos for $310 million in 2017 to grow its online business.
- Walmart sold Bonobos for $75 million to brand management firm WHP Global and Express, marking a 75% decrease from its original purchase price.
- WHP Global purchased the Bonobos brand for $50 million, while Express acquired the remaining assets and liabilities for $25 million.
- Express will run Bonobos in exchange for royalty payments to WHP Global, the new owner of the brand.
- The deal comes as Walmart aims to refine its online portfolio under new e-commerce leadership.
